      Group the following as linear and non-linear molecules. \[{{H}_{2}}O,HOCl,BeC{{l}_{2}},C{{l}_{2}}O\]                

    Answer:

      Linear molecules \[HOCl,BeC{{l}_{2}}\] \[Ci{{O}^{-}}\] ion has linear shape. Linear shape results from\[s{{p}^{3}}\]- hybridisation of Cl-atom. Three positions are occupied by lone pairs and one position by oxygen. \[\,_{\centerdot }^{\centerdot }\underset{\centerdot \centerdot }{\overset{\centerdot \centerdot }{\mathop{Cl}}}\,-\underset{\centerdot \centerdot }{\overset{\centerdot \centerdot }{\mathop{O_{\times }^{\centerdot }}}}\,H\] \[BeC{{l}_{2}}\]has linear shape. Linear shape results from sp-hybridization of Be-atom. Cl-Be-Cl Non-linear molecules: \[{{H}_{2}}O,C{{l}_{2}}O\] \[{{H}_{2}}O\]has V-shaped structure. It results from \[s{{p}^{3}}\] -hybridisation of O -atom.     \[C{{l}_{2}}O\] has V-shaped structure. The oxygen atom undergoes \[s{{p}^{3}}\] -hybridisation.
